Scope rule

Standard packages cover one defined business problem. Multiple locations, complex integrations, data cleanup, paid third-party tools, SMS/email usage, hosting, and API costs are scoped separately before work starts.

Prices are starting points or fixed fees for standard scope. Complex integrations, unusual compliance needs, travel, hosting, usage-based services, third-party licenses, and major data cleanup are estimated before approval.
